Openvpn server for windows

Настройка OpenVPN-сервера для Windows — безопасное соединение в несколько щелчков

Если вы ищете безопасное и надежное решение для удаленного доступа к вашей сети, OpenVPN-сервер для Windows может быть идеальным выбором. OpenVPN — это свободное и открытое программное обеспечение, которое позволяет создавать виртуальные частные сети (VPN) между компьютерами. С его помощью можно обеспечить защищенное соединение и шифрование трафика, что делает использование интернета безопасным.

В этой статье мы рассмотрим, как настроить OpenVPN-сервер для Windows, а также различные способы его использования. Мы познакомим вас с основными шагами по установке и настройке сервера, а также расскажем о том, как подключаться к серверу с помощью клиентского приложения OpenVPN.

Настройка OpenVPN-сервера на операционной системе Windows может показаться сложной задачей, особенно для тех, кто не имеет опыта в настройке сетей. Однако, с помощью нашего подробного руководства вы сможете легко создать и настроить свой собственный сервер с несколькими простыми шагами. Мы также рассмотрим некоторые основные концепции и термины, связанные с OpenVPN, чтобы помочь вам лучше понять работу данного программного обеспечения.

Будьте готовы узнать, как создать безопасное соединение с помощью OpenVPN-сервера для Windows и получить доступ к вашей сети из любой точки мира!

Настройка OpenVPN сервера для Windows

1. Установка OpenVPN сервера

Прежде чем начать настройку, вам необходимо скачать и установить OpenVPN сервер на ваш компьютер с операционной системой Windows. Посетите официальный сайт OpenVPN и загрузите установочный файл для Windows.

2. Создание сертификатов и ключей

После установки OpenVPN сервера вам потребуется создать сертификаты и ключи для обеспечения безопасности вашей сети. Выполните следующие шаги:

  • Откройте командную строку и перейдите в папку с установленным сервером OpenVPN.
  • Выполните команду «easy-rsa init-config», чтобы создать файл конфигурации.
  • После этого выполните команду «easy-rsa build-ca», чтобы создать сертификат центра сертификации.
  • Создайте сертификаты для сервера и клиентов с помощью команд «easy-rsa build-server-full server» и «easy-rsa build-client-full client1».
  • Сгенерируйте Diffie-Hellman параметры с помощью команды «easy-rsa gen-dh».

3. Создание конфигурационного файла

После создания сертификатов и ключей вам необходимо создать конфигурационный файл сервера. Откройте текстовый редактор и создайте новый файл с расширением .ovpn. Вставьте следующий код в файл:

dev tun

proto tcp

port 1194

dh dh2048.pem

ca ca.crt

cert server.crt

key server.key

tls-auth ta.key 0

cipher AES-256-CBC

server 10.8.0.0 255.255.255.0

Читайте также:  Включение сетевого обнаружения windows 10 gpo

push «redirect-gateway def1 bypass-dhcp»

push «dhcp-option DNS 8.8.8.8»

keepalive 10 120

comp-lzo

persist-key

persist-tun

status openvpn-status.log

verb 3

4. Запуск сервера OpenVPN

Теперь все готово к запуску вашего OpenVPN сервера. Для этого запустите командную строку от имени администратора и перейдите в папку с установленным сервером OpenVPN. Выполните следующую команду: «openvpn —config server.ovpn». Ваш сервер OpenVPN должен успешно запуститься и готов принимать подключения клиентов.

Настройка OpenVPN сервера для Windows не такая сложная задача, как может показаться на первый взгляд. Следуя этому руководству, вы сможете быстро настроить безопасную виртуальную частную сеть на базе OpenVPN.

Что такое OpenVPN и зачем нужен сервер для Windows?

Сервер OpenVPN для Windows является программой, которая позволяет создавать и управлять виртуальными частными сетями. Он предоставляет всю необходимую функциональность для настройки безопасного соединения и удаленного доступа к серверам и ресурсам компьютерной сети.

Зачем нужен сервер OpenVPN для Windows? Он может использоваться в различных сценариях:

  • Обеспечение безопасности: OpenVPN обеспечивает шифрование данных, что делает их непригодными для чтения или вмешательства злоумышленниками. Это особенно важно при использовании открытых Wi-Fi сетей, где данные могут быть подвергнуты риску безопасности.
  • Соединение удаленных офисов: OpenVPN позволяет безопасно соединять удаленные офисы и работников, чтобы они могли обмениваться данными и иметь удаленный доступ к ресурсам офисной сети.
  • Обход географических ограничений: С помощью сервера OpenVPN для Windows можно обойти географические ограничения и получить доступ к заблокированным в вашем регионе веб-ресурсам или сервисам.
  • Анонимное и безопасное сетевое подключение: OpenVPN позволяет маскировать IP-адрес пользователя, обеспечивая анонимное и безопасное сетевое подключение в Интернете. Это может быть особенно полезно для пользователей, которым важна приватность и безопасность в онлайне.

Преимущества использования OpenVPN сервера

Первое и, вероятно, самое значительное преимущество OpenVPN заключается в его высокой степени безопасности. OpenVPN использует сильное шифрование, которое защищает данные от несанкционированного доступа. При использовании OpenVPN сервера, все данные, передаваемые между клиентом и сервером, шифруются, что делает их невозможными для прослушивания злоумышленниками. Это особенно важно при передаче конфиденциальной информации, такой как пароли или банковские данные.

Вторым преимуществом OpenVPN является его гибкость и совместимость с различными операционными системами. OpenVPN поддерживается на большинстве популярных платформ, включая Windows, macOS, Linux, Android и iOS. Это делает его идеальным выбором для организаций или частных лиц, которые хотят использовать VPN на разных устройствах и операционных системах без необходимости установки разных программ.

Другим важным преимуществом OpenVPN является его способность обходить ограничения и цензуру. При использовании OpenVPN, пользователь может обойти блокировку определенных веб-сайтов или сервисов, которую могут наложить правительства или провайдеры интернета. Это особенно полезно для пользователей, находящихся в странах с жесткой интернет-цензурой или ограничениями.

Установка и настройка OpenVPN сервера на Windows

Первым шагом является загрузка и установка последней версии пакета установки OpenVPN для Windows на официальном сайте. После завершения загрузки запустите установщик и следуйте инструкциям. Во время установки вы можете выбрать опцию установки только сервера, чтобы установить только необходимые компоненты.

Читайте также:  Will my mac support windows 8

После установки OpenVPN следующим шагом является создание сертификатов для сервера и клиентов. Вам необходимо будет использовать командную строку для выполнения этой операции. Найдите командную строку, щелкнув правой кнопкой мыши на кнопке «Пуск» и выбрав «Командная строка» из списка. В командной строке перейдите в папку, где установлен OpenVPN, используя команду «cd». Затем выполните команду «easyrsa init-pki» для создания папки PKI (инфраструктура открытых ключей).

После создания папки PKI вы можете создать необходимые сертификаты с помощью команды «easyrsa build-ca» для создания сертификата авторитета сертификации (CA), а затем команды «easyrsa gen-req server» и «easyrsa sign-req server server» для создания сертификата сервера. Если вам нужно создать сертификаты клиентов, используйте аналогичные команды с заменой «server» на имя клиента. Важно сохранить созданные сертификаты в безопасном месте, таком как защищенный паролем хранилище данных, чтобы исключить возможность несанкционированного доступа.

Скачивание и установка OpenVPN на сервере

Скачивание OpenVPN

Первым шагом является скачивание установочного файла OpenVPN с официального сайта. Перейдите по ссылке на загрузку программы и выберите соответствующую версию для Windows. Нажмите кнопку «Скачать» и сохраните файл на вашем сервере.

Установка OpenVPN

После завершения загрузки откройте скачанный файл и запустите установочный процесс OpenVPN. Следуйте указаниям мастера установки, принимая все стандартные значения (если вам не требуется настроить что-либо особенное). Нажмите кнопку «Далее» и дождитесь окончания установки.

После установки OpenVPN вам может потребоваться перезагрузить сервер, чтобы изменения вступили в силу. Перезагрузите сервер, если это необходимо.

Настройка OpenVPN

После успешной установки вам потребуется настроить OpenVPN для работы на вашем сервере. Откройте приложение OpenVPN и следуйте инструкциям по настройке, которые могут варьироваться в зависимости от ваших требований и обстоятельств. Обычно вам потребуется создать сертификаты и ключи безопасности, указать необходимые параметры подключения и настроить права доступа.

После завершения настройки OpenVPN на вашем сервере вы будете готовы использовать это программное обеспечение для создания безопасного соединения с вашими клиентами. Не забудьте также настроить соответствующие настройки безопасности для защиты вашего сервера и данных.

Генерация сертификатов и ключей для сервера и клиентов

Для генерации сертификатов и ключей OpenVPN предоставляет инструмент под названием «Easy-RSA». Этот инструмент позволяет создавать и управлять сертификатами и ключами для сервера и клиентов. Процесс генерации включает создание корневого сертификата, ключей сервера и клиентов, а также подпись сертификатов.

В начале процесса генерации требуется создание корневого сертификата. Корневой сертификат служит для выдачи сертификатов сервера и клиентам. Открытый ключ корневого сертификата должен быть доступен на всех клиентах и серверной стороне для проверки подлинности созданных сертификатов.

  • Шаг 1: Создание корневого сертификата.
  • Шаг 2: Генерация ключа и сертификата сервера OpenVPN.
  • Шаг 3: Генерация ключа и сертификатов для клиентов OpenVPN.
  • Шаг 4: Подпись сертификатов.
Читайте также:  Upgrading windows 2000 to windows xp

Важно отметить, что генерация сертификатов и ключей для сервера и клиентов является сложным процессом и требует тщательного следования инструкциям и безопасных практик. Неправильная генерация и использование сертификатов и ключей может привести к нарушению безопасности вашей сети. Рекомендуется использовать только надежные и документированные источники для генерации сертификатов и ключей OpenVPN.

Создание конфигурационного файла сервера

Для настройки сервера OpenVPN на Windows необходимо создать конфигурационный файл, который будет определять параметры работы сервера. Конфигурационный файл содержит информацию о сетевых интерфейсах, сетевых настройках, сертификатах и ключах, а также о многих других настройках.

Сначала, откройте любой текстовый редактор и создайте новый файл с расширением .ovpn. Для удобства, назовите его server.ovpn. После этого, добавьте следующие строки в файл:

port 1194 — указывает номер порта, на котором будет работать сервер OpenVPN. Чаще всего используется порт 1194.

proto tcp — определяет протокол передачи данных. Для большей надежности рекомендуется использовать протокол TCP.

dev tun — задает тип виртуального сетевого интерфейса, который будет использоваться для передачи данных. В данном случае используется тип tun.

server 10.8.0.0 255.255.255.0 — указывает IP-адрес и маску подсети, на которой будет работать сервер OpenVPN.

ifconfig-pool-persist ipp.txt — задает файл, в котором будет храниться информация о выделенных IP-адресах для клиентов.

push «redirect-gateway def1 bypass-dhcp» — позволяет перенаправить весь сетевой трафик клиента через VPN-сервер, а также обойти настройки DHCP.

Это лишь небольшой пример конфигурационного файла сервера OpenVPN для Windows. Вы можете добавить или изменить параметры в зависимости от вашего конкретного случая и требований.

При настройке файервола важно учитывать не только правила блокировки входящих и исходящих соединений, но и правила для конкретных портов и служб. Кроме того, необходимо учитывать сетевую топологию и требования к безопасности вашей сети. Возможно, вам потребуется создать исключения для определенных IP-адресов или подсетей, чтобы разрешить доступ к определенным сервисам.

Проброс портов позволяет перенаправить внешний трафик по определенному порту на внутренний IP-адрес и порт в вашей локальной сети. Это полезно, когда вы хотите разрешить доступ к определенным сервисам или приложениям, которые находятся за файерволом. Однако необходимо внимательно следить за безопасностью, чтобы не допустить несанкционированного доступа к вашим устройствам.

Настройка файервола и проброс портов требует технических знаний и внимательности. Если вы не уверены в своих навыках, рекомендуется обратиться к профессионалам, чтобы избежать ошибок и обеспечить безопасность вашей сети.

Оцените статью